Full Description:
A mail delivery issue is affecting about 140 individuals who have their Cornell Exchange mail forwarded to a non-Exchange address. CIT has investigated and is working to fix the problem.

The directory error has been corrected, and the mail that was pending for the affected individuals has been delivered to their non-Exchange addresses.\n\nPlease contact the CIT HelpDesk (607 255-8990) to report any remaining issues with mail being forwarded to non-Exchange addresses. The mail delivery issue was discovered on January 19 as part of troubleshooting a problem report. CIT has traced the origin to maintenance that was done on Sunday, January 15. \n\nThe issue is affecting about 140 individuals who have their Exchange email forwarded to non-Exchange addresses (such as Gmail, the student email system Cmail, etc.). Due to a directory error, email has NOT been forwarded from Exchange to the non-Exchange addresses since approximately 12 noon on January 15.\n\nSome of this email has been returned to the senders with an error message. Other email will be delivered as soon as the problem is fixed. \n\nSome of the affected individuals may have their email set to be forwarded to non-Exchange addresses and to be delivered to their Exchange account. These individuals have received email from Exchange as usual in their Exchange account, but not at their non-Exchange addresses.\n\nWe apologize for the disruption, and anticipate having the problem fixed by fixed by early morning on January 20. The CIT HelpDesk (607 255-8990) has a list of the affected individuals. The mail delivery issue was discovered on January 19 as part of troubleshooting a problem report.
